3D-Printable High Torque Servo-Gearbox - $5.99

Bring Learning to Life: Top Educational and Technological 3D Printing Models 1

This dynamic educational tool simplifies complex mechanical engineering concepts. By defining the role and operation of gear ratios and their impact on torque in a tangible way, this model fosters a deeper understanding of mechanics for learners of all ages. Through hands-on exploration, learners gain insights into key principles such as speed, torque, and gear relationships, enriching their educational journey.

Blood Sampler - $13.20

Bring Learning to Life: Top Educational and Technological 3D Printing Models 4

This is a 3D-printable model that serves as an engaging teaching tool in both biology and engineering classes. It features a spring-action moving trigger, giving it an interactive element that adds realism and fosters curiosity. Through this Blood Sampler, students can learn about the principles of fluid dynamics and biomedical engineering involved in sampling blood, while also understanding the mechanical design behind a spring-action trigger mechanism. Note that this model requires an 8mm diameter spring, and four M3 screws that are approximately 15-20mm long.

RC Jetsprint Boat Model - $27.00

Bring Learning to Life: Top Educational and Technological 3D Printing Models 6

The RC Jetsprint Boat model merges the fun of remote control toys with valuable lessons in physics and engineering. This fully functional and remotely controlled 3D print ready model includes all necessary parts, including the jet pump and pilots, and allows for the incorporation of up to a 3660 size brushless motor. Students can explore concepts such as buoyancy, propulsion, and the mechanics of remote control through the assembly and operation of this functional model. In addition, it presents opportunities to delve into electrical engineering topics while discussing the role and selection of motors for different applications. This model truly showcases the convergence of design, physics, and engineering in an enjoyable way.

Hackable Robot Arm - $2.88

Bring Learning to Life: Top Educational and Technological 3D Printing Models 9

The MeArm is a small, hackable robotic arm that provides an accessible and practical introduction to robotics for everyone. As an open-source project, it allows for the incorporation of an Arduino board, bridging mechanical engineering and programming. By assembling and coding the arm, students gain applied experience in mechanical design and control systems while also learning the fundamentals of programming and hardware interaction. This multi-disciplinary approach not only enhances understanding of robotics, but also fosters critical thinking and problem-solving skills, offering a comprehensive insight into the fields of engineering and computer science.

Solar System Planetarium - $3.75

Bring Learning to Life: Top Educational and Technological 3D Printing Models 19

This 3D printable model of the solar system accurately displays the motion of the eight planets and the Moon. Functional gears allow you to see the planets in motion and compare their orbits. Students can manually control their movement with a crank, offering a dynamic, immersive way to learn about astronomy while also encouraging creativity through hand-painting the planets. Brings the universe to the classroom.
